Rain Restaurant
About Rain Restaurant
We provide you with great selections of seafood, steak and inspired pastas, appetizers and salads. We have indoor and outdoor seating and a full bar.
Contact Information
Phone: 1-276-739-2331
Address:
283 East Main Street
Abingdon, VA
24210
Hours of Operation: Tue - Sat: 11:00 am - 2:00 pm, 5:00 pm - 9:00 pm
Where is Rain Restaurant